
The image on the right shows us what the sky will look like tomorrow night when Mercury, Saturn, and Venus are close together in Leo. Saturn is going to be very close to Regulus. Unfortunately, the program won't tell me if I can see this from where I live. I don't know if this feature is missing or if I just can't find it.
You can click on the galaxy icons to get more information and you can click on each star to find out it's name, distance, spectral type etc.
